]> granicus.if.org Git - php/commitdiff
The Windows build can now be configures more comfortably, for instance in regard...
authorSebastian Bergmann <sebastian@php.net>
Thu, 2 May 2002 09:49:41 +0000 (09:49 +0000)
committerSebastian Bergmann <sebastian@php.net>
Thu, 2 May 2002 09:49:41 +0000 (09:49 +0000)
NEWS
main/config.w32.h.in [moved from main/config.w32.h with 100% similarity]
win32/php4dll.dsp
win32/php4dllts.dsp

diff --git a/NEWS b/NEWS
index 06aee2e64814d9461e256fd755cdb675d41268fc..e9a4d5d61fbf39626bb06865e3f61db66835fba1 100644 (file)
--- a/NEWS
+++ b/NEWS
@@ -1,6 +1,8 @@
 PHP 4                                                                      NEWS
 |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
 ?? ??? 2002, Version 4.3.0
+- The Windows build can now be configures more comfortably, for instance in
+  regard to built-in extensions. (Sebastian)
 - Added optional 3rd parameter to mysql_select_db() which makes it return
   the previously selected database name. (Jani)
 - Set Content-Length header whenever possible. (thies, Yasuo)
similarity index 100%
rename from main/config.w32.h
rename to main/config.w32.h.in
index 9c5146b8839d2826857623df5a0955390710d563..0ea1bb802724e770aa9be34d89ad5e5161baba72 100644 (file)
@@ -229,11 +229,54 @@ SOURCE=..\main\spprintf.c
 # PROP Default_Filter ""\r
 # Begin Source File\r
 \r
-SOURCE=..\main\config.w32.h\r
+SOURCE=..\ext\standard\aggregation.h\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\ext\standard\aggregation.h\r
+SOURCE=..\main\config.w32.h.in\r
+\r
+!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32.h.in"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32.h.in"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S_inline"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32.h.in"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TSDbg"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32..inh"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ENDIF \r
+\r
 # End Source File\r
 # Begin Source File\r
 \r
index be848ec9bac111f3700d17405b07da9651ff8902..0c2ca99251e35203fe56357f692c8853d1c41721 100644 (file)
@@ -1,26 +1,26 @@
 # Microsoft Developer Studio Project File - Name="php4dllts" - Package Owner=<4>\r
 # Microsoft Developer Studio Generated Build File, Format Version 6.00\r
-# ** DO NOT EDIT **\r
+# ** NICHT BEARBEITEN **\r
 \r
 # TARGTYPE "Win32 (x86) Dynamic-Link Library" 0x0102\r
 \r
 CFG=php4dllts - Win32 Debug_TS\r
-!MESSAGE This is not a valid makefile. To build this project using NMAKE,\r
-!MESSAGE use the Export Makefile command and run\r
+!MESSAGE Dies ist kein gültiges Makefile. Zum Erstellen dieses Projekts mit NMAKE\r
+!MESSAGE verwenden Sie den Befehl "Makefile exportieren" und führen Sie den Befehl\r
 !MESSAGE \r
 !MESSAGE NMAKE /f "php4dllts.mak".\r
 !MESSAGE \r
-!MESSAGE You can specify a configuration when running NMAKE\r
-!MESSAGE by defining the macro CFG on the command line. For example:\r
+!MESSAGE Sie können beim Ausführen von NMAKE eine Konfiguration angeben\r
+!MESSAGE durch Definieren des Makros CFG in der Befehlszeile. Zum Beispiel:\r
 !MESSAGE \r
 !MESSAGE NMAKE /f "php4dllts.mak" CFG="php4dllts - Win32 Debug_TS"\r
 !MESSAGE \r
-!MESSAGE Possible choices for configuration are:\r
+!MESSAGE Für die Konfiguration stehen zur Auswahl:\r
 !MESSAGE \r
-!MESSAGE "php4dllts - Win32 Debug_TS" (based on "Win32 (x86) Dynamic-Link Library")\r
-!MESSAGE "php4dllts - Win32 Release_TS" (based on "Win32 (x86) Dynamic-Link Library")\r
-!MESSAGE "php4dllts - Win32 Release_TS_inline" (based on "Win32 (x86) Dynamic-Link Library")\r
-!MESSAGE "php4dllts - Win32 Release_TSDbg" (based on "Win32 (x86) Dynamic-Link Library")\r
+!MESSAGE "php4dllts - Win32 Debug_TS" (basierend auf  "Win32 (x86) Dynamic-Link Library")\r
+!MESSAGE "php4dllts - Win32 Release_TS" (basierend auf  "Win32 (x86) Dynamic-Link Library")\r
+!MESSAGE "php4dllts - Win32 Release_TS_inline" (basierend auf  "Win32 (x86) Dynamic-Link Library")\r
+!MESSAGE "php4dllts - Win32 Release_TSDbg" (basierend auf  "Win32 (x86) Dynamic-Link Library")\r
 !MESSAGE \r
 \r
 # Begin Project\r
@@ -234,23 +234,23 @@ SOURCE=..\main\SAPI.c
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\streams.c\r
+SOURCE=..\main\snprintf.c\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\strlcat.c\r
+SOURCE=..\main\spprintf.c\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\strlcpy.c\r
+SOURCE=..\main\streams.c\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\snprintf.c\r
+SOURCE=..\main\strlcat.c\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\spprintf.c\r
+SOURCE=..\main\strlcpy.c\r
 # End Source File\r
 # Begin Source File\r
 \r
@@ -266,7 +266,50 @@ SOURCE=..\ext\standard\aggregation.h
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\config.w32.h\r
+SOURCE=..\main\config.w32.h.in\r
+\r
+!IF  "$(CFG)" == "php4dllts - Win32 Debug_TS"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32.h.in"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32.h.in"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TS_inline"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32.h.in"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ELSEIF  "$(CFG)" == "php4dllts - Win32 Release_TSDbg"\r
+\r
+# Begin Custom Build\r
+InputPath=..\main\config.w32.h.in\r
+\r
+"..\main\config.w32.h.in" : $(SOURCE) "$(INTDIR)" "$(OUTDIR)"\r
+       copy ..\main\config.w32.h.in ..\main\config.w32.h > nul\r
+\r
+# End Custom Build\r
+\r
+!ENDIF \r
+\r
 # End Source File\r
 # Begin Source File\r
 \r
@@ -342,31 +385,31 @@ SOURCE=..\main\php_streams.h
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\snprintf.h\r
+SOURCE=..\main\php_variables.h\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\spprintf.h\r
+SOURCE=..\ext\standard\quot_print.h\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\php_variables.h\r
+SOURCE=..\main\rfc1867.h\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\ext\standard\quot_print.h\r
+SOURCE=..\main\safe_mode.h\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\rfc1867.h\r
+SOURCE=..\main\SAPI.h\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\safe_mode.h\r
+SOURCE=..\main\snprintf.h\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\main\SAPI.h\r
+SOURCE=..\main\spprintf.h\r
 # End Source File\r
 # Begin Source File\r
 \r
@@ -482,11 +525,11 @@ SOURCE=..\ext\mbstring\mbstring.c
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\ext\mbstring\php_mbregex.c\r
+SOURCE=..\ext\overload\overload.c\r
 # End Source File\r
 # Begin Source File\r
 \r
-SOURCE=..\ext\overload\overload.c\r
+SOURCE=..\ext\mbstring\php_mbregex.c\r
 # End Source File\r
 # Begin Source File\r
 \r